Acclaimed Musician Nathaniel Rateliff Announces Red Rocks Amphitheatre Livestream On September 30th With Support From Kevin Morby

September 25, 2020

Nathaniel Rateliff Red Rocks Amphitheatre Livestream September 30th With Opening Act Kevin Morby. Event to Raise Funds for MusiCares Through Rateliff’s Foundation, The Marigold Project, Nathaniel Rateliff’s highly anticipated ‘And It’s Still Alright’ tour kicked off on March 2 in Minneapolis. Nine days later on March 12th, the rest of the tour was cancelled when the pandemic hit. The sold-out nine-month run was set to feature songs from his recently released critically acclaimed solo album, ‘And It’s Still Alright’.  Now, on Wednesday, September 30th — the date the original tour was set to end — Rateliff will livestream a performance from Colorado’s renowned Red Rocks Amphitheatre.

Acclaimed Musician Nathaniel Rateliff Debuts ‘Willie’s Birthday Song’ To Celebrate Willie Nelson’s Birthday

April 24, 2020

Today, acclaimed musician Nathaniel Rateliff shares “Willie’s Birthday Song,” the latest installment of The Marigold Singles and a tribute to Willie Nelson. The Marigold Singles is an ongoing effort to raise money for The Marigold Project, Rateliff’s foundation supporting community and non-profit organisations working for economic and social justice.
